The Evolution of Task Management: From Lists to Contextual Action
Over the years, task management tools have undergone significant evolution, transforming from basic to-do lists into highly integrated systems that align tasks with larger projects and strategic goals. This evolution is particularly pertinent in complex industries such as construction, where the importance of context in task execution cannot be overstated.
Initially, task management tools were simple and often manual. Workers used paper-based lists or basic software to track their to-dos. These systems were adequate for personal productivity but lacked the sophistication needed for managing large-scale projects with multiple stakeholders.
As businesses grew more complex and project management methodologies matured, there was a demand for tools that did more than just list tasks—they needed to provide context. This led to the development of project management software that embedded tasks within larger project frameworks. Tools like Microsoft Project and Primavera began to emerge, offering features like Gantt charts, resource allocation, and critical path analysis. These tools helped managers see not only the tasks that needed to be done but also how those tasks fit into a larger timeline and resource pool.
Today, task management tools are even more sophisticated, evolving into integrated systems such as Asana, Trello, and Monday.com, which support not just task tracking but also communication and collaboration across teams. These platforms are designed to embed tasks within broader project structures, linking them to strategic objectives and key performance indicators.

Draft the Solution: Step-by-Step Guide
Step 1: Establish a Workspace
1. Create a Workspace: From the dashboard, click the plus icon (+) to create a new workspace.
2. Configure the Workspace: Provide a name, description, and define the workspace type (Private, Public, or Org-wide).
3. Set Permissions: Assign roles - Owner, Member, or Visitor - to ensure appropriate access and responsibilities.
Step 2: Use Folders for Project Categorization
1. Create Folders: Navigate to the desired workspace, click the three-dots menu to add a new folder.
2. Organize Spaces: Place spaces within folders to structure the project neatly.
Step 3: Develop Spaces to Represent Projects
1. Add Spaces: In the workspace, click the plus icon (+) to add a new space.
2. Choose Space Type: Select between workflow-oriented spaces, informational spaces, or multi-dimensional spaces.
3. Customize for Projects: Define statuses like To Do, Doing, Done, and assign roles for user responsibilities.
Step 4: Add and Customize Cards
1. Create Cards: Within the space, add a card to represent tasks using the plus icon (+).
2. Embed To-Do Lists: Navigate to card elements and include a To-Do list for detailed task management.
3. Add To-Do Items: Break down tasks into manageable items, marking completion to track progress.
Step 5: Integrate for Collaboration and Communication
1. Assign Users to Cards: Ensure each task is assigned to specific team members for ownership.
2. Utilize Comments: Encourage discussions within card comments to streamline communication.
3. Use Mentions: Notify team members for immediate alerts using the mention feature.
Step 6: Leverage Advanced Features for Efficiency
1. Real-Time Visualization: Monitor progress indicators on cards and lists for immediate insights.
2. Use Templates: Standardize workflows and streamline task creation using space, card, and document templates.
3. Track Dependencies: Observe date dependencies to manage project timelines efficiently.

Glossary and terms
Glossary Introduction
KanBo is a collaborative work management platform designed to bridge the gap between a company's strategic vision and its day-to-day operations. Unlike traditional SaaS applications, KanBo offers a hybrid environment with integrated tools that cater to both cloud and on-premises needs. With functionalities that support customization, comprehensive data management, and high-level integration with Microsoft Suite, KanBo ensures seamless task management and communication within organizations. This glossary aims to provide clarity on the key terms and components associated with KanBo, ensuring users can effectively navigate and utilize its features.
Glossary of Terms
- Workspace
- The highest organizational level within KanBo.
- Used to organize broad categories such as teams or clients.
- Comprised of Folders and Spaces.
- Folder
- A category within a Workspace that holds Spaces together.
- Can be created, renamed, or deleted to organize projects efficiently.
- Space
- Exists within a Folder or directly within a Workspace.
- Represents a specific project or focus area facilitating collaboration.
- Can contain Cards.
- Card
- The basic unit representing a task or actionable item in a Space.
- Includes features like notes, files, comments, and to-do lists.
- KanBo Hybrid Environment
- A feature offering both on-premises and cloud deployment options.
- Provides flexibility and meets compliance with geographical and legal data requirements.
- GCC High Cloud Installation
- A secure cloud solution tailored for regulated industries.
- Complies with standards like FedRAMP, ITAR, and DFARS.
- Ideal for government contractors and industries with high data protection needs.
- Customization
- The ability to tailor KanBo on-premises systems to meet specific organizational needs.
- Provides greater flexibility than traditional SaaS applications.
- Integration
- Deep embedding with Microsoft environments such as SharePoint, Teams, and Office 365.
- Ensures a smooth user experience across different platforms.
- To-Do List
- An element of a Card containing a list of tasks or items.
- Allows users to check off tasks as they are completed.
- Contributes to the card's progress calculation.
- To-Do Item
- An individual task or action within a To-Do List.
- Needs to be completed as part of the overall progression of the card.
- MySpace
- A personal organization area within KanBo.
- Allows users to manage their tasks with different visualization tools.
- Space Templates
- Predefined structures to standardize workflows across various Spaces.
- Card Templates
- Saved structures for creating new Cards easily and efficiently.
- Document Templates
- Consistent document structures for standardization across projects.
- Forecast Chart
- A tool to track project progress and make forecasts.
- Time Chart
- Provides insights into workflow efficiency, including metrics like lead time and cycle time.
